The Fiji Rugby Union has unveiled the official squads for both the Fiji Airways Fijian 7s and the Fiji Airways Fijiana 7s, featuring several newcomers ready to make their mark in the upcoming HSBC Sevens World Series (SVNS) legs in Singapore and Perth.
Among the men’s squad, Malolo fullback Douglas Daveta and Dominion Brothers player Nacani Boginisoko have been selected, both on the brink of their debuts in the prestigious World Sevens Series. Their inclusion highlights the union’s commitment to nurturing new talent alongside seasoned players.
On the women’s side, the Vodafone Fijiana has added Adi Salote Nailolo and Fijiana XVs captain Alfreda Fisher to their lineup. These athletes are set to potentially make their SVNS debuts as the women’s series resumes, bringing fresh energy and skill to the team.
The squads are a mix of experienced veterans and rising stars, reflecting Fiji’s determination to remain competitive on the international stage. Expect an exhilarating display of speed, skill, and the distinctive flair that Fijian teams are renowned for during the matches.
The HSBC SVNS Singapore leg kicks off next Saturday, where the Fijiana will take on Australia at 3:26 PM, followed by the Fiji men’s team going head-to-head with Great Britain at 4:32 PM. Fans can catch all the action live on FBC TV.
